Research shows basic math may be to blame for troubles with algebra

Friday, April 1, 2011 - 13:01 in Psychology & Sociology

(PhysOrg.com) -- New research from the University of Notre Dame suggests that even though adults tend to think in more advanced ways than children do, those advanced ways of thinking don’t always override old, incorrect ways of thinking – especially in the domain of mathematics. The study was published in a recent issue of the Journal of Cognition and Development.
